Tuesday, June 2 BAYVILLE ELKS COMEBACK BID DENIED AS SANDY’S WALKS OFF WITH THE WIN, 22-21 Sandy’s jumped out to a 5-0 lead in the bottom of the first inning with 7 hits from the first 8 batters. We left 2 on in the second after the Elks scored 2 then lost the lead in the top of the third, giving up 5 runs. The top of the order led off and continued from where they left off in the first. 5 of 7 batters earned hits and, assisted by an error, 5 scored. The Elks came back with 3 and we had no answer, going down 1-2-3 in the bottom of the 4th. Both teams scored 5 in the 5th. Aided by a key error in center we manufactured our 5 from 5 hits and a sacrifice. Jay hit our first HR of the night to close the scoring, leaving the score tied at 15. The Elks put up a donut in the 6th and we thanked them with a four spot. John K led off with a booming HR to LC. A single, error, double and single pushed 4 across the plate. The Elks fought right back and went up 21-17 by scoring 6 in the top of the 7th. Jim hustled out a double and Frank beat out a slow bouncer to the left of SS, putting the tying runs on base. Phil waited a couple pitches and deposited the third pitch about 20’ past the lightpole in LC for a walk-off HR. John Masterson pitched well, walking just 2. The Elks benefited from our lack of knowledge of them as they pounded a half-dozen balls over our heads in the outfield, forcing us to reluctantly concede that they can hit with some power – more than we were crediting them for! Frank and Phil each scored 4 runs. Tom and Jim scored 3. Phil drove in 6 while Frank had 4 RBI. Jay knocked in 3. Frank (4-4) and Billy (3-3) were each perfect at the plate. Altogether we amassed a respectable 27 hits.
